static void _bLcdWriteData(bDriverInterface_t *pdrv, uint16_t dat)
{
bDRIVER_GET_HALIF(_if, bSSD1289_HalIf_t, pdrv);
if (_if->if_type == LCD_IF_TYPE_RWADDR)
{
((bLcdRWAddress_t *)_if->_if.rw_addr)->dat = dat;
}
if (_if->if_type == LCD_IF_TYPE_IO)
{
bHalGpioWritePin(_if->_if._io.rs.port, _if->_if._io.rs.pin, 1);
bHalGpioWritePin(_if->_if._io.rd.port, _if->_if._io.rd.pin, 1);
bHalGpioWritePin(_if->_if._io.cs.port, _if->_if._io.cs.pin, 0);
bHalGpioWritePort(_if->_if._io.data.port, dat);
bHalGpioWritePin(_if->_if._io.wr.port, _if->_if._io.wr.pin, 0);
bHalGpioWritePin(_if->_if._io.wr.port, _if->_if._io.wr.pin, 1);
bHalGpioWritePin(_if->_if._io.cs.port, _if->_if._io.cs.pin, 1);
}
}
static void _bLcdWriteCmd(bDriverInterface_t *pdrv, uint16_t cmd)
{
bDRIVER_GET_HALIF(_if, bSSD1289_HalIf_t, pdrv);
if (_if->if_type == LCD_IF_TYPE_RWADDR)
{
((bLcdRWAddress_t *)_if->_if.rw_addr)->reg = cmd;
}
else if (_if->if_type == LCD_IF_TYPE_IO)
{
bHalGpioWritePin(_if->_if._io.rs.port, _if->_if._io.rs.pin, 0);
bHalGpioWritePin(_if->_if._io.rd.port, _if->_if._io.rd.pin, 1);
bHalGpioWritePin(_if->_if._io.cs.port, _if->_if._io.cs.pin, 0);
bHalGpioWritePort(_if->_if._io.data.port, cmd);
bHalGpioWritePin(_if->_if._io.wr.port, _if->_if._io.wr.pin, 0);
bHalGpioWritePin(_if->_if._io.wr.port, _if->_if._io.wr.pin, 1);
bHalGpioWritePin(_if->_if._io.cs.port, _if->_if._io.cs.pin, 1);
}
}
static void _SSD1289WriteReg(bDriverInterface_t *pdrv, uint16_t cmd, uint16_t dat)
{
_bLcdWriteCmd(pdrv, cmd);
_bLcdWriteData(pdrv, dat);
}
static void _bSSD1289SetWindow(bDriverInterface_t *pdrv, uint16_t x1, uint16_t y1, uint16_t x2,
uint16_t y2)
{
_SSD1289WriteReg(pdrv, 0x0044, ((x2 << 8) | x1));
_SSD1289WriteReg(pdrv, 0x0045, y1);
_SSD1289WriteReg(pdrv, 0x0046, y2);
_SSD1289WriteReg(pdrv, 0x004E, x1);
_SSD1289WriteReg(pdrv, 0x004F, y1);
_bLcdWriteCmd(pdrv, 0x0022);
}
/***********************************************************************driver interface*******/
static int _bSSD1289FillRect(bDriverInterface_t *pdrv, uint16_t x1, uint16_t y1, uint16_t x2,
uint16_t y2, uint16_t color)
{
int i = 0;
uint16_t tmp = 0;
bDRIVER_GET_PRIVATE(prv, bSSD1289Private_t, pdrv);
if (x1 > x2)
{
tmp = x1;
x1 = x2;
x2 = tmp;
}
if (y1 > y2)
{
tmp = y1;
y1 = y2;
y2 = tmp;
}
if (x2 >= (prv->width) || y2 >= (prv->length))
{
return -1;
}
_bSSD1289SetWindow(pdrv, x1, y1, x2, y2);
for (i = 0; i < ((x2 - x1 + 1) * (y2 - y1 + 1)); i++)
{
_bLcdWriteData(pdrv, color);
}
return 0;
}
static int _bSSD1289FillBmp(bDriverInterface_t *pdrv, uint16_t x1, uint16_t y1, uint16_t x2,
uint16_t y2, uint8_t *color)
{
int i = 0;
uint16_t tmp = 0;
bDRIVER_GET_PRIVATE(prv, bSSD1289Private_t, pdrv);
if (x1 > x2)
{
tmp = x1;
x1 = x2;
x2 = tmp;
}
if (y1 > y2)
{
tmp = y1;
y1 = y2;
y2 = tmp;
}
if (x2 >= (prv->width) || y2 >= (prv->length))
{
return -1;
}
_bSSD1289SetWindow(pdrv, x1, y1, x2, y2);
for (i = 0; i < ((x2 - x1 + 1) * (y2 - y1 + 1)); i++)
{
_bLcdWriteData(pdrv, ((uint16_t *)color)[i]);
}
return 0;
}
static int _bSSD1289Ctl(bDriverInterface_t *pdrv, uint8_t cmd, void *param)
{
int retval = -1;
bDRIVER_GET_PRIVATE(prv, bSSD1289Private_t, pdrv);
switch (cmd)
{
case bCMD_FILL_RECT:
{
bLcdRectInfo_t *pinfo = (bLcdRectInfo_t *)param;
if (param == NULL)
{
return -1;
}
retval =
_bSSD1289FillRect(pdrv, pinfo->x1, pinfo->y1, pinfo->x2, pinfo->y2, pinfo->color);
}
break;
case bCMD_FILL_BMP:
{
bLcdBmpInfo_t *pinfo = (bLcdBmpInfo_t *)param;
if (param == NULL)
{
return -1;
}
retval =
_bSSD1289FillBmp(pdrv, pinfo->x1, pinfo->y1, pinfo->x2, pinfo->y2, pinfo->color);
}
break;
case bCMD_SET_SIZE:
{
bLcdSize_t *pinfo = (bLcdSize_t *)param;
if (param == NULL || prv == NULL)
{
return -1;
}
prv->width = pinfo->width;
prv->length = pinfo->length;
retval = 0;
}
break;
default:
break;
}
return retval;
}
static int _bSSD1289Write(bDriverInterface_t *pdrv, uint32_t addr, uint8_t *pbuf, uint32_t len)
{
bDRIVER_GET_PRIVATE(prv, bSSD1289Private_t, pdrv);
uint16_t x = addr % (prv->width);
uint16_t y = addr / (prv->width);
bLcdWrite_t *pcolor = (bLcdWrite_t *)pbuf;
if (y >= (prv->length) || pbuf == NULL || len < sizeof(bLcdWrite_t))
{
return -1;
}
_bSSD1289SetWindow(pdrv, x, y, x, y);
_bLcdWriteData(pdrv, pcolor->color);
return 2;
}
/**
* \}
*/
/**
* \addtogroup SSD1289_Exported_Functions
* \{
*/
int bSSD1289_Init(bDriverInterface_t *pdrv)
{
bDRIVER_STRUCT_INIT(pdrv, DRIVER_NAME, bSSD1289_Init);
pdrv->ctl = _bSSD1289Ctl;
pdrv->write = _bSSD1289Write;
pdrv->_private._p = &bSSD1289RunInfo[pdrv->drv_no];
bSSD1289RunInfo[pdrv->drv_no].width = 240; // default
bSSD1289RunInfo[pdrv->drv_no].length = 320; // default
if (((bSSD1289_HalIf_t *)pdrv->hal_if)->reset.port != B_HAL_GPIO_INVALID &&
((bSSD1289_HalIf_t *)pdrv->hal_if)->reset.pin != B_HAL_PIN_INVALID)
{
bHalGpioWritePin(((bSSD1289_HalIf_t *)pdrv->hal_if)->reset.port,
((bSSD1289_HalIf_t *)pdrv->hal_if)->reset.pin, 0);
bHalDelayMs(100);
bHalGpioWritePin(((bSSD1289_HalIf_t *)pdrv->hal_if)->reset.port,
((bSSD1289_HalIf_t *)pdrv->hal_if)->reset.pin, 1);
bHalDelayMs(100);
}
_SSD1289WriteReg(pdrv, 0x0007, 0x0021);
_SSD1289WriteReg(pdrv, 0x0000, 0x0001);
_SSD1289WriteReg(pdrv, 0x0007, 0x0023);
_SSD1289WriteReg(pdrv, 0x0010, 0x0000);
_SSD1289WriteReg(pdrv, 0x0007, 0x0033);
_SSD1289WriteReg(pdrv, 0x0011, 0x6838);
_SSD1289WriteReg(pdrv, 0x0002, 0x0600);
_SSD1289WriteReg(pdrv, 0x0001, 0x2B3F);
return 0;
}
